Quote:
Originally Posted by Iceman_II View Post
To hell with the ATSC... while it would be nice, I would be happy with a simple HDMI input so I could record out of the Satellite tuner
It doesn't work that way. HDMI is raw video. 1920x1080/60i is about 1.5Gbps (~187MBps)

A 500GB drive would hold about 45 minutes of video (w/ no audio).

The compressing power needed for real-time compression would be that which Sony uses to create MPEG-2 ($$$$$). And nothing can do it for AVC or VC-1.

The only thing you can do reasonably is what all DVR do, which is record the compressed encoded stream for later decoding. To get that from a satellite or cableco box requires Firewire, which is the DTV standard for moving encoded material.
